About this book: Published in 1981 in hardback by André Deutsch, and 177pp long, 'Another Bloody Day in Paradise' ranks as one of the best cricket books ever written and is widely respected by cricket players as an excellent book. There has never been a cricket tour quite like the 1981 West Indies Test Match and the England team's trip to the Caribbean to play the Test Match series certainly made much more than back page news. Frank Keating lived with the England team through those three dramatic months, sharing their jokes and fears, their parties and hangovers. He has drawn an affectionate, often humorous picture of just what it was like for his friends to be facing a uniquely fierce bombardment from, arguable, the strongest team the game has ever known. He has chronicled too how the England team coped with the frustrations of political wrangling and the tragic shock of Ken Barrington's death. From early days of anticipation in Antigua to the final lap in Kingston, Jamaica, Keating tells us of the individual triumphs and depressions until we feel that we are there too, whether sitting in the pavilion as Sir Geoffrey takes off his pads or next to Alan Smith, the manager, as he plays his high-level diplomacy...As well, Keating has time to cast his eye over the whole of the cricket-playing Caribbean: to evoke Constantine, Headley, Ramadhin and the incomparable Three Ws, right up to the giants of today (the early 1980s that is). Frank Keating, increasingly well-known for his brilliant writing on sport in the Guardian, will delight his devotees with this infectiously amusing and sometimes poignant portrayal of three extraordinary months.
